Femara, or letrozole, is an aromatase inhibitor primarily used in estrogen receptor-positive breast cancer treatment. It works by reducing estrogen levels in the body, which can be beneficial for certain athletes looking to counteract estrogen-related side effects from anabolic steroid use.
